Feb 6, 2011 路 The protocol of eccentric wrist curls was first brought to prominence by two Canadian physiotherapists (Stanish and Curwin) who reported very impressive and consistent success rates with their tennis elbow patients using a protocol that stopped short of provoking pain in the tendon. With your elbow flexed to 90藲, position your wrist in 20-30藲 of extension with your palm facing down, and your hand unsupported at the edge of the surface. You’re basically just doing a reverse wrist curl, and when your wrist is fully extended, you use your other hand to pull the weight up, so you’re not flexing your wrist.
